Cheap and Cheaply :



Cheap : Adjective

1. Apples are very cheap this month.
2. The bus-fare in Cehnnai is very cheap.
3. The tution-fees in this school are very very cheap.

Cheap : Adverb

1. I bought the apples cheap.
2. I bought the apples cheaply.
3. We paid only cheap for this toll.

Cheap is often used instead of cheaply, especially in conversation, with the verbs buy and sell.
